Output 8941ded25de16fb593318c83f9a3f1e5172200a727d5b4724559d582112367bf:0

value
38200000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 9905fd5b25d379ddd4b6fce180c50a77e45aea7f OP_EQUAL
address
3Fe8V4dvqgAn3ruvDbYYkoaVRDE9DvzUfc
transaction
8941ded25de16fb593318c83f9a3f1e5172200a727d5b4724559d582112367bf
spent
true